If you're looking to impress your dinner guests or simply enjoy a restaurant-quality meal at home, Seared Scallops with Roasted-Garlic Sabayon is the perfect recipe to elevate your culinary experience. This dish beautifully combines the delicate, buttery flavors of perfectly seared scallops with a luxurious roasted-garlic sabayon, resulting in a sophisticated and flavorful main course. It's not only gluten-free and dairy-free, making it suitable for various dietary needs, but it also boasts a surprisingly light calorie count of just 238 kcal per serving.

The magic begins with the roasting of garlic, which transforms its sharp bite into a sweet, caramelized richness that shines in the creamy sabayon sauce. Paired with a fresh bed of peppery arugula, the ensemble is both vibrant and refreshing, making it an ideal meal for any lunch or dinner occasion.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F.
  2. Cut top 1/4 inch off heads of garlic to expose cloves.
  3. Place garlic heads on large sheet of foil.
  4. Drizzle 1 teaspoon oil over garlic and wrap loosely but completely in foil; place packet directly on oven rack and roast until very soft, about 45 minutes. Cool. Squeeze garlic from skins into bowl. Using fork, mash roasted garlic until smooth.
  5. Heat 3 teaspoons oil in heavy large skillet over medium-high heat.
  6. Sprinkle scallops with salt and pepper. For sea scallops: Sear half at a time until brown and just opaque in center, about 1 minute per side. For bay scallops: Sauté half at a time until opaque, stirring frequently, about 1 1/2 minutes per batch.
  7. Transfer to plate. Tent with foil to keep warm.
  8. Meanwhile, bring clam juice and vermouth to boil in small saucepan; remove from heat. Stir in lemon juice.
  9. Whisk egg yolks and 2 tablespoons roasted garlic puree in large metal bowl to blend. Gradually whisk in clam juice mixture.
  10. Place bowl over saucepan of simmering water (do not allow bowl to touch water) and whisk until sabayon is thick and creamy and thermometer registers 160°F, about 3 minutes.
  11. Remove bowl from over water.
  12. Whisk in parsley, tarragon, and chives. Season sabayon with salt and pepper.
  13. Divide arugula among 4 warm plates; place scallops atop arugula. Spoon sabayon over scallops and serve.
